Jiawei Huang is a scholar working on Computer Networks and Communications, Information Systems and Computer Vision and Pattern Recognition. According to data from OpenAlex, Jiawei Huang has authored 83 papers receiving a total of 900 indexed citations (citations by other indexed papers that have themselves been cited), including 64 papers in Computer Networks and Communications, 39 papers in Information Systems and 13 papers in Computer Vision and Pattern Recognition. Recurrent topics in Jiawei Huang's work include Cloud Computing and Resource Management (37 papers), Software-Defined Networks and 5G (30 papers) and Network Traffic and Congestion Control (23 papers). Jiawei Huang is often cited by papers focused on Cloud Computing and Resource Management (37 papers), Software-Defined Networks and 5G (30 papers) and Network Traffic and Congestion Control (23 papers). Jiawei Huang collaborates with scholars based in China, United States and United Kingdom. Jiawei Huang's co-authors include Jianxin Wang, Zhuofan Liao, Jin Wang, Tian He, Jinbin Hu, Jingling Liu, Zhaoyi Li, Pradip Kumar Sharma, Bing Xiong and Uttam Ghosh and has published in prestigious journals such as IEEE Access, IEEE Transactions on Communications and IEEE Transactions on Vehicular Technology.
